The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, through the W4LD USA HECSA KO Contracting Division, is soliciting quotes for the supply and installation of ballistic resistant glass on six vehicles used for the INTAC course, under solicitation number W912HQ26QA010. The contract requires the procurement and replacement of specific ballistic glass components, including two windshields meeting NIJ Level III standards, one driver rear door glass, two passenger rear door glasses, and corresponding installation labor for the windshields. All work must be performed at Summit Point, West Virginia, with delivery terms defined as FOB Destination, where the government assumes transportation costs for the glass components while the contractor is responsible for transporting the installation services. The solicitation mandates strict compliance with technical specifications outlined in Attachment A, the Statement of Work, which details exact material dimensions and performance criteria. Proposals must be submitted electronically by July 17, 2026, at 10:00 AM ET to designated email addresses, and must include a technical capability statement not exceeding two pages and an Excel price worksheet with unlocked formulas aligned to the IDIQ Product Price List. This procurement is a total small business set-aside under FAR 19.5, restricted exclusively to small business concerns, with NAICS code 336992 and PSC 9340. Offerors must have an active SAM registration, provide their CAGE and DUNS codes, and comply with all applicable Federal Acquisition Regulation clauses, including those on personal identity verification, system for award management maintenance, prohibition on contracting with inverted domestic corporations, and child labor cooperation. Proposals are evaluated as pass/fail on technical acceptability against the SOW and then priced for fairness and reasonableness, with no assigned weights between technical and price factors. The contracting officer, Alexander Arnoe, and secondary contact Doug Pohlman, will review submissions, and awards are contingent upon the offeror’s ability to meet all mandatory representations, including SAM status and internal confidentiality agreement prohibitions. Packaging and marking requirements are not specified, and payment or invoice details are unprovided, but the firm fixed price structure applies to all line items.

Th purpose of this ammendment is to add the Statement of Work as an attachement that wasn't attached on the original listing.


The United States Army Corp of Engineers is requesting the supply and install of ballistic resistant glass in vehicles used by the INTAC course. The contractor shall furnish all supervision, labor, material, and equipment necessary to procure and replace ballistic windows and door glass on six vehicles.
